Tire Pressure Monitor System
The Tire Pressure Monitor System (TPMS) on your
vehicle, uses radio and sensor technology to check tire
pressure levels. Sensors, mounted on each tire and
wheel assembly, transmit tire pressure readings to a
receiver located in the vehicle. The TPMS sensors
transmit tire pressure readings once every 60 seconds
while the vehicle is being driven and once every
60 minutes when the vehicle is stationary for more than
15 minutes. Using the Driver Information Center (DIC),
tire pressure levels can be viewed by the driver. The
TPMS also uses the DIC to warn the driver when air
pressure, in one or more of the tires, falls below 24 psi
(164 kPa) or is above 42 psi (290 kPa). For additional
information and details about the DIC operation and
displays seeDIC Controls and Displays on page 3-48
andDIC Warnings and Messages on page 3-53.
A low tire pressure warning light also appears on the
instrument panel cluster when a low tire condition exists.
The low tire pressure warning light will be shown each
time the engine is started and stays on until the low tire
condition is corrected.
Each tire, including the spare (if provided), should be
checked monthly when cold and inated to the ination
pressure recommended by the vehicle manufacturer
on the vehicle placard or tire ination pressure label.(If your vehicle has tires of a different size than the size
indicated on the vehicle placard or tire ination pressure
label, you should determine the proper ination pressure
for those tires.)
As an added safety
feature, your vehicle has
been equipped with a
tire pressure monitoring
system (TPMS) that
illuminates a low tire
pressure telltale when one
or more of your tires is
signicantly under-inated.
Accordingly, when the low tire pressure telltale
illuminates, you should stop and check your tires as
soon as possible, and inate them to the proper
pressure. Driving on a signicantly under-inated tire
causes the tire to overheat and can lead to tire failure.
Under-ination also reduces fuel efficiency and tire
tread life, and may affect the vehicle’s handling
and stopping ability.
Please note that the TPMS is not a substitute for proper
tire maintenance, and it is the driver’s responsibility to
maintain correct tire pressure, even if under-ination
has not reached the level to trigger illumination of
the TPMS low tire pressure telltale.

The Tire and Loading Information Label (tire information
placard) is attached to the vehicle’s b-pillar. This label
shows the size of your vehicle’s original tires and the
correct ination pressure for your vehicle’s tires when
they are cold. SeeLoading Your Vehicle on page 4-33.
Your vehicle’s TPMS can alert you about a low or high
tire pressure condition but it does not replace normal tire
maintenance. SeeInation - Tire Pressure on page 5-64
andWhen It Is Time for New Tires on page 5-69.
The SERVICE TIRE MONITOR message, in the DIC,
is displayed when the TPMS is malfunctioning.
For example, one or more TPMS sensors may be
inoperable or missing. Also, the active handling system
will be affected, seeActive Handling System on
page 4-10. See your dealer for service.
TPMS Sensor Identication Codes
Each TPMS sensor has a unique identication code.
Any time you replace one or more of the TPMS sensors,
the identication codes will need to be matched to the
new tire/wheel position. The sensors are matched, to the
tire/wheel positions, in the following order: driver’s
side front tire, passenger’s side front tire, passenger’s
side rear tire, and driver’s side rear tire using a
TPMS diagnostic tool. See your GM dealer for service.
Federal Communications Commission
(FCC) and Industry and Science
Canada
The Tire Pressure Monitor System (TPMS) operates on
a radio frequency and complies with Part 15 of the
FCC Rules. Operation is subject to the following
two conditions:
1. This device may not cause harmful interference.
2. This device must accept any interference received,
including interference that may cause undesired
operation.
The Tire Pressure Monitor System (TPMS) operates
on a radio frequency and complies with RSS-210
of Industry and Science Canada. Operation is subject
to the following two conditions:
1. This device may not cause interference.
2. This device must accept any interference received,
including interference that may cause undesired
operation of the device.
Changes or modications to this system by other than
an authorized service facility could void authorization to
use this equipment.
